Search 5.0 is proud to partner with one of Northern Ireland’s standout success stories. As they continue scaling, we’re seeking a Software Development Team Lead with strong .NET expertise to guide and mentor a growing team of engineers while remaining hands-on with new and exciting projects. You’ll play a pivotal role in greenfield developments – including the rebuild of a customer mobile app, AI-driven internal reporting solutions, and the integration of third-party software platforms.

The Role

  • Lead a team of software developers, providing guidance, mentoring, and performance feedback
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to translate business needs into technical solutions
  • Stay involved in development using C# and modern .NET technologies
  • Oversee code reviews, promote best practices, and ensure high software quality
  • Manage technical project delivery – from planning through to deployment
  • Support the wider business in strategic technology decisions and systems integration
  • Take ownership of development standards, Agile processes, and sprint ceremonies
  • Contribute to system architecture and scalable solution design.

Technical & Leadership Requirements

  • Proven experience in a Senior Developer or Team Lead role
  • Strong expertise in C#, .NET, ASP.NET, Razor, Blazor, Xamarin Forms, .NET MAUI
  • Solid experience with SQL Server – schema design, SQL programming, XML/JSON handling
  • Familiarity with Agile methodologies and CI/CD practices
  • Effective communicator, capable of aligning technical efforts with business priorities
  • Track record of mentoring junior developers and fostering a collaborative team culture
  • Comfortable working in hybrid/onsite teams and managing task distribution across projects
